Military Expert: Israel Will Not be Able to Occupy Gaza

Military and strategic expert Nidal Abu Zeid stated that Gaza is no longer just a battlefield, but has been transformed into a laboratory for contemporary colonial violence, where the Israeli occupation has attempted various military plans but failed to achieve its objectives.

Abu Zeid told Jordan 24 that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u’s statements about the option of occupying Gaza are part of an attempt to raise the military cost for the resistance in order to push it to make political concessions. He pointed out that current data confirms that occupying Gaza requires more ground forces, which is unavailable given the state of depletion the occupation army is suffering from.

Abu Zeid explained that the images of military buildup recently broadcast by the occupation are mostly still images, used in military psychology as a means of achieving the effect of shock and intimidation without any real action on the ground.

He pointed out that the occupation has adopted the same media approach that accompanied the failed “Gideon’s Wagons” operation, hyping up the possibility of expanding control or annexing parts of the Gaza Strip. This has led to conflicting objectives in the war and created a state of strategic confusion, which explains the military’s reluctance to pursue the military option for a prolonged period.
